" cymbalta is an antidepressent it did nothing for me.

neurontin is an antisiezure and I had an allergic reaction to it

After what I've read on both I wouldn't recommend either one.

It's so hard to decide if the risks (side effects) are worth it.

After ten years of doing drugs (meds doctors prescribed) nothing has helped me.

I'm hoping they will find something with this XMRV virus that will really help.

Right now I feel like I'm playing russian roulette with drugs. The most resent med I tried for sleep, I had hallucinations of giant spiders on the ceiling above my bed. I'm very sensitive to meds.

Good Luck with whatever you try. Keep a journal of the amount and if you have side effects. Every year I get a print out from the drug store I use and make notes on that from my journal that way I can show the doctors what drugs I've tried, at what dose and for how long.
